Roads & Highways - Weight Limits / Restrictions

Service Description

Weight limits are used to prevent lorries with a gross plated weight of more than 7.5 tonnes from using roads that are unsuitable. The County Council has now completed the countywide strategy which has seen the introduction of weight restrictions across most of the County. This has been accompanied by positive signing to help drivers of heavy vehicles comply with the restrictions and keep such traffic off unsuitable roads. These weight restrictions are being enforced by the Police, who are using modern camera technology to help track down and pursue offenders.
